WebThis setting is called Allow desktop apps to access your camera or Allow desktop apps to access your microphone in Windows 10 and Let desktop apps access your camera or Let desktop apps access your microphone in Windows 11. Here you will find the list of desktop apps that Windows has detected which have interacted with the camera or microphone. WebSep 9, 2024 · Download and install the HP Support Assistant if it isn't already on your device. Once installed, open the Assistant and click your computer on the My devices tab. Then click Troubleshooting and fixes > Audio Check > Next. When the test is complete, review the results to see if the Assistant can detect your microphone.
